Hinauta
Hinauta is a village located in Majhauli tehsil of Sidhi district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 25km away from sub-district headquarter Majhauli (tehsildar office) and 37km away from district headquarter Sidhi. As per 2009 stats, Mahkhor is the gram panchayat of Hinauta village.

About Hinauta
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Hinauta is 503196. The village spans a total geographical area of 164.25 hectares. Majhauli is nearest town to Hinauta village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.

Population of Hinauta
According to the 2011 Census, Hinauta has a total population of about 203, with approximately 101 males and 102 females. The sex ratio is around 1009 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 29 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 70.94%, with male literacy at about 83.17% and female literacy near 58.82%.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 203 | 101 | 102 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 29 | 13 | 16 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 144 | 84 | 60 |
Illiterate Population | 59 | 17 | 42 |
Connectivity of Hinauta
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Hinauta. As per the 2011 stats, Hinauta had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
